Above: Queen Rhina reigns while escorts and Princess Gloria look on. Right: A slow waltz to capture the first moments of “Arabian Nights’. 22 Junior - Senior Prom A great arabian tent of purple and yellow . . . shining gold medal-lions ornamenting the tent sides . . . a rainbow of formals gliding across the floor . . . the sweet smell of flowers filling the room ... a beautiful throne draped with silk . . . announcing the king and queen amid applause . . . couples dancing to the romantic music of Johnny Rinaldo . . . gilded palm trees sway-ing in the breeze . . . posing for those Prom pictures out in the hall . . . the king and queen dancing alone . . . Harem girls serving refreshments, during the loveliest evening of the year.

Speech Music Contest Practice makes perfect, and both the speech and music contestants hoped that their practice would pay off at the contests held this year. The speech contest was held on February 17, in Pontiac. Paxton had entries in original monologue, verse reading, comedy reading, radio speaking, prose reading, oration, serious reading, and after-dinner speaking. Jane Anderson won a second place in prose reading, and went to Sectional, March 2, at Normal. State was at Springfield. The music contest took place in two locations. The organizational contest was held on March 18, in Monticello. The Girls’ Chorus participated in this competition. On April 20 the solo and small ensemble contest was held at Maroa. Paxton had six solos and five ensembles entered from the vocal department. Solos and ensembles represented Paxton’s band also. Front Row: J. Schimanski, K. Majcskc, B. Rodecn, C. Teesdale, B.
